#8bf5fd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#8bf5fd is composed of 54.5% red, 96.1% green and 99.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 45.1% cyan, 3.2% magenta, 0% yellow and 0.8% black. It has a hue angle of 184.2 degrees, a saturation of 96.6% and a lightness of 76.9%. #8bf5fd color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#17ebfb. Closest websafe color is: #99ffff.

Shades and Tints of #8bf5fd

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#001213 is the darkest color, while #ffffff is the lightest one.

Tones of #8bf5fd

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#c1c6c7 is the less saturated color, while #8bf5fd is the most saturated one.
